Instructions
Trim any excess fat from meat and discard.
Cut through tenderloin lengthwise to within 1/2 inch of other side.
Lay meat open like a book.
Spread meat with mustard.
Lay basil and sage leaves on mustard.
Sprinkle with thyme leaves, garlic, and pepper.
Bring cut sides together and tie roast with cotton string at about 1-inch intervals to secure. Coat surface of beef with butter and sprinkle with more pepper.
Lay roast, cut to the side, on a rack in a 12- by 17-inch pan.
Bake in a 425 oven until a thermometer inserted in center of thickest part registers 130 to 135 for rare, 40 to 50 minutes.
Let rest in a warm place up to 20 minutes.
Transfer meat to a platter.
Garnish with herb sprigs. Slice and add salt and pepper to taste.
